Just thought I'd add to the discussion on extensions. The mechanical ones seem to be gaining ground again here in the UK amongst both professionals and amateurs. I think this is due to the huge improvement in design of the Barnaby extensions. Unlike the old Fawcett ones, these have internal springs and are totally silent in operation. I used to have a Fawcett extension and they certainly do rattle. I then used a manual one for a while but it was no good for fast playing of low notes. Now I have a Barnaby extension and I really think that it is the best compromise (no way of getting low notes is ideal, is it!) The ones that Tom Martin has on his website are made by him but seem to be a direct copy of the Peter Barnaby ones.
Does the Barnaby and Facwett originals look similar. I am mainly familiar with the Stenholm from way back. Also the Martin one come mounted on some not so great wood. A Luthier here says he has to make a full Ebony mounting board for the Martin Ext. I don't know how they are delivered over your way. Also, what is the time period for the original Barnaby's or are they still available?
